Waldorf Blofeld Keyboard Overview

The Blofeld Keyboard by Waldorf builds upon their award-winning, desktop synth module by adding 49 professional-quality, semi-weighted keys with velocity and after-touch, plus 60 MB of sample RAM. With that kind of onboard memory you can import your own selection of samples and manipulate them using the legendary, Blofeld 16-part multi-timbral virtual-analog synthesis engine.

It also has 25 voice polyphony, over 1000 factory patches and a programmable 16-step arpeggiator sure to excite and energize your audience. But things don't end there; the Blofeld keyboard also features an on-board effects section and the classic Microwave II/XT/XTk wavetables.

Add that to its all-metal black enclosure, stainless steel rotaries, pitchbend and modulation wheels, large graphic LED display and multiple oscillator and filter modulations and you've just scored yourself what is destined to become another Waldorf classic.

Poly, Mono, Dual or Unisono Mode with Selectable Voice Count
3 Oscillators Virtual Analog Models
Pulse with pulse width modulation and adjustable brilliance
Sawtooth with adjustable brilliance
Triangle
Sine
Wavetables
Q Alt 1 and Alt 2 wavetable with adjustable brilliance
All wavetables from microwave II/XT/XTk series with adjustable brilliance
Separate wavetable selectable for oscillator 1 and 2
Frequency Modulation Between the Oscillators
Filter FM
Oscillator Synchronization
Resonance up to self-oscillation
Ring Modulator for Oscillator 1 and 2
Low pass 24 dB / 12 dB
Band pass 24 dB / 12 dB
High pass 24 dB / 12 dB
Noise Generator with Noise Color
Notch 24 dB / 12 dB
Two Independent Multi Mode Filters
Comb filter with positive/negative feedback
PPG low pass filter
Two Drive Stages Per Voice with Adjustable Drive Gain and Selectable Curves
Clip
Hard
Medium
Soft
Sine Shaper
Programmable Modulation Matrix with 16 Slots
Modulation speed far into audio range
Modulation sources include all internal modulation sources plus various MIDI messages
Modulation destinations for almost all continuous sound parameters
Various Pre-routed Modulation Destinations with Selectable Sources
Pitch Modulation
Oscillator 1 / 2 / 3 frequency modulation
Oscillator 1 / 2 / 3 pulse width modulation
Filter 1 / 2 cutoff modulation
Filter 1 / 2 frequency modulation
Pan 1 / 2 modulation
Amp modulation
Four Modifiers for Transforming Modulation Sources with Various Algorithms
Syncable to MIDI clock
Note Retrigger with adjustable start phase
Monophonic LFO
Keytrack
Four Fast Envelopes with Selectable Types
Single trigger / retrigger per envelope
ADSR
ADS1DS2R (two decay/sustain stages plus adjustable attack level)
One shot
Loop S1S2 (loop between sustain 1 and 2)
Loop all (loop over all stages)
